Today in Leinster House: September 1, 2011

There’s two weeks before the new term begins in earnest, with the full Dáil still a couple of weeks away, but the Houses get back in business today with a meeting of the Finance, Public Expenditure and Reform committee.

A two-week session of meetings on ‘the issues facing the economy and the banks’ kicks off with the visit of the Minister for Finance, Michael Noonan.

Proceedings kick off at 10am, and it’ll be live on the Committee Room 2 stream.
